Output 77f681d592ed3f355517a754ff7a30c33f3c1a648d1752121a6083056276ca8b:1

value
1000640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0137800b2d3dd963f6f33a72e1d41dd1859019ae OP_EQUALVERIFY OP_CHECKSIG
address
17SAQrZQt4yAYsAVApAKyCktGfbSX6CHh
transaction
77f681d592ed3f355517a754ff7a30c33f3c1a648d1752121a6083056276ca8b
spent
true